Touring cycling in Tagebau Haverlahwiese offers routes through a landscape transformed from a former iron ore open-pit mine into a diverse nature reserve. The area features varied terrain, including terraced slopes, re-naturalized overburden dumps, and a rolling ground relief. Prominent water bodies like the Tagebausee and numerous smaller ponds contribute to the scenic environment, alongside deciduous mixed forests and calcareous grasslands.

The routes in Tagebau Haverlahwiese feature a diverse topography, reflecting its mining past. You'll encounter terraced slopes, re-naturalized overburden dumps, and a generally rolling ground relief. While some paths might be bumpy, the area offers a mix of surfaces suitable for touring bikes, including paths around the prominent Tagebausee and other water bodies.
The area is rich in natural beauty and unique features. You can explore the Haverlahwiese Open-pit Mine Nature Reserve itself, the scenic Haverlahwiese Pit Lake, and the mystical Enchanted Coppice Forest at Sieben Köpfe. The landscape also features numerous smaller ponds, stream sections, and diverse flora including deciduous mixed forests and orchid meadows.

Tagebau Haverlahwiese is a nature reserve known for its rich biodiversity. While specific rules for dogs on cycling routes may vary, it's generally advisable to keep dogs on a leash to protect the local wildlife, which includes amphibians, sand lizards, and various bird species. Always respect local signage regarding pet regulations.
